Klingon Bloodwine recipe
Ingredients
ice cubes
2 dashes of Tabasco Sauce
1 oz gold tequila
1 oz spiced rum
1 dash grenadine
cranberry juice
Method
Fill your glass (a goblet is best) with ice cubes as desired
Add the dashes of Tabasco and grenadine
Add the rum and tequila
Then top off the drink with cranberry juice until full
